Ehhhhhh...unfortunately, Washington does allow a coach to file a protest if a rule has been misapplied or set aside. As I said before, I don't think a protest of this situation would go very far here, but there would probably be one. So there would, again unfortunately, be some ongoing debate.

In the majority of the protests I am aware of, the WIAA has backed the officials. The few I know of that were overturned were pretty easy things that got kicked badly...and it seems most were in football, not basketball.
So note the protest and go on. There still hasn't been a misapplied/set aside rule here. An official's mistake, yes, but not a misapplied rule.
